Can fresh semen in underwear cause pregnancy?
Let me reassure you that the scenario you described is highly unlikely to result in pregnancy. For pregnancy to occur, the semen needs to enter the vagina and travel through the cervix into the uterus to fertilize an egg. External contact with fresh semen on underwear wouldn't lead to pregnancy. However, if you're concerned, you can simply wash the area with soap and water to remove any traces. If you have any more questions or concerns, schedule an appointment with your gynecologist.

What ointment helps with painful anal wound symptoms?
What you're describing could possibly be an anal fissure, which is a small tear in the lining of the anal canal. These can happen from things like scratching, hard stools, or even trauma during bowel movements. It's understandable to feel worried, but the good news is that these usually heal on their own with some simple care. I recommend keeping the area clean and dry, using a mild ointment like petroleum jelly to soothe it, and ensuring you have a high-fiber diet to prevent constipation. If it persists or worsens, do reach out to a physician for a closer look.

What cream is best for itchy scrotum?
Based on your symptoms, it seems like you are dealing with a fungal infection on your scrotum, which is causing the itching and red bumps. Fungal infections grow well in warm and moist areas such as the groin. You can try an antifungal cream that is available over the counter, like clotrimazole, to help clear it up. Clean and dry the area of concern and avoid wearing tight clothing. If it doesn't get better in a few days, you may need to see a dermatologist.

Why am I clotting during hyperthyroidism periods?
Having hyperthyroidism can sometimes affect your menstrual cycle. The hormone imbalances from your thyroid can cause changes in your period flow, leading to clotting. Now, taking your medicine is essential, but it's also important to keep an eye on these symptoms. I'd recommend reaching out to your gynecologist to discuss these changes. They may want to adjust your medication or run some tests to make sure everything is okay.
